首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> VBA >

excel中怎么选取日期

2012-02-03 
excel中如何选取日期excel中的同一行不同列的单元格中填写了不同的日期,其中日期所在的列是动态在变化,如

excel中如何选取日期
excel中的同一行不同列的单元格中填写了不同的日期,其中日期所在的列是动态在变化,如何选取这一行中最右边的日期,如

      第1列    第2列     第3列 
第2行   2010-01-15 2010-02-07 2010-03-05

需读取最右边的日期 2010-03-05,注意日期的填充是不断变化的

[解决办法]

VB code
Sub test()    Dim rng As Range    Set rng = ActiveSheet.Range("A2")        While rng.End(xlToRight).Value <> ""        Set rng = rng.End(xlToRight)    Wend        Debug.Print rng.Address    End Sub 

热点排行